Penny Marshall (born
October 15,
1942) is an
American Golden Globe-nominated actress, producer and director. She was the first woman to direct two films that grossed over $100 million each (
Big and
A League of Their Own).
Biography
Early life
Marshall was born
Carole Penny Marshall in
The Bronx,
New York City, the daughter of Marjorie Irene (
née Ward), a tap dance teacher who ran a tap dance school, and Anthony Wallace Marshall, a director of
industrial films and later a producer. She is the sister of actor/director/TV producer
Garry Marshall and Ronny Hallin, a TV producer. Her father was of Italian descent, his family having come from
Abruzzo, and her mother was of English and Scottish descent; her father changed his last name from "Marscharelli" to "Marshall" before Penny was born. She is a graduate of
Walton High School in
New York City and attended the
University of New Mexico.
Career
Marshall first gained prominence as a television actress with a recurring guest role on
The Odd Couple from 1971 - 1975. She then played the role of the wise-cracking brewery worker
Laverne De Fazio in the popular
TV sitcom Laverne and Shirley from 1976 - 1983. While on
Laverne and Shirley, she made two guest star appearances on
Mary Tyler Moore as Mary's neighbor in her new apartment building, Paula Kovacks. Also made one guest star on
Taxi playing herself in the role.
She has directed several successful feature
motion pictures since the mid-1980s, including
Big (first film directed by a woman to gross over USD $100 million),
Awakenings starring
Robin Williams and
Robert De Niro, and
A League of Their Own, which starred
Geena Davis,
Tom Hanks,
Madonna and
Rosie O'Donnell. She has also lent her voice to the evil nanny on the first produced
episode of
The Simpsons, Ms. Botz, and played a cameo role as herself in HBO's hit series
Entourage.
In April 2007, it was announced that Marshall would reunite with her
Laverne & Shirley co-star
Cindy Williams for a
TV Land network reality series in which the ladies would play themselves and live in Marshall's house, where the show would be filmed.
Personal life
Marshall was married to actor and director
Rob Reiner (1971 -1981). She has one daughter from her first marriage to Michael Henry, actress Tracy Reiner, who took her stepfather's name. Marshall is an avid collector of sports memorabilia and a season ticket holder for the
Los Angeles Clippers and
Los Angeles Lakers. She is also a diehard fan of the
New York Yankees.
